USPAP Update for Real Estate Appraisers

The Purvis Real Estate Training Institute USPAP Update for Real Estate Appraisers The 7-hour course is certified by the Appraisal Standards Board (ASB) and the Texas Appraiser Licensing and Certification Board (TALCB). Examine the Uniform Standards of Professional Appraisal Practice (USPAP), as revised by the Appraisal Standards Board for 2006.

Instructor Glenn Garoon is an appraiser in the Litigation section of Tarrant Appraisal District, and worked 20 years as a self-employed independent fee appraiser and market analyst performing appraisals, feasibility and market studies, and business problem solutions. Mr. Garoon is an MAI member of the Appraisal Institute, a member of the CCIM Institute, a (general) certified appraiser, and licensed real estate broker. He currently serves as president of Foundation Appraisers Coalition of Texas (FACT) and member of the Government Relations Committee, and has served as past director, officer, and president of the Central Texas Chapter of the Appraisal Institute. For 12 years, he was adjunct professor of real estate at the University of Texas at Arlington, and holds BA and MBA degrees.
